Abstract

Disclosed is a modular skid assembly. The modular skid assembly may include a receiving portion to receive a container. The container may be a receptacle for a portable toilet assembly. A portable toilet assembly may be assembled onto the modular skid assembly.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A system comprising a modular skid assembly, wherein the modular skid assembly comprises:
 a skid base;   a ground engaging portion including at least one of:
 a skid runner assembly, or 
 a foot; and 
   a coupling portion;   wherein the coupling portion is configured to couple together all of the skid base and the ground engaging portion.   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ein skid runner assembly includes a skid runner and a skid runner cover. 
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 2 , wherein at least one of the skid runner or the skid runner cover includes a rigid configuration. 
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 2 , wherein the skid runner and the skid runner cover includes a plurality of skid runners and skid runner covers;
 wherein the skid base includes a plurality of skid bases;   wherein each of the skid base, the skid runner, and the skid runner cover are configured to nest with respective other ones of the skid base, the skid runner, and the skid runner cover.   
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the coupling portion couples together all of the skid base, the skid runner, and the skid runner cover. 
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the coupling portion includes a first fastener and a second fastener;
 wherein the skid base includes a coupling portion receiving region configured to receive the first fastener;   wherein the second fastener includes at least a first coupling portion to engage the first fastener.   
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 6 , wherein the first coupling portion is formed of a first material that is harder than a second material that forms the skid base. 
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a container that defines an internal volume;   wherein the skid base includes a receiving portion;   wherein the receiving portion is configured to engage and hold the container.   
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 8 , wherein the container has a snap fit with the skid base in the receiving portion. 
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a portable toilet assembled to the modular skid assembly.   
     
     
         11 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the portable toil assembly includes at least a wall and a door configured to be coupled to the skid base of the modular skid assembly. 
     
     
         12 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the foot includes a plurality of feet;
 wherein the ground engaging portion includes the plurality of feet coupled to the skid base;   wherein the plurality of feet are coupled to the skid base configured to allow passage of a first fork and a second fork.   
     
     
         13 . The system of  claim 2 , wherein the skid runner includes a depression configured as a shock absorption region of the skid runner and to receive a retention member. 
     
     
         14 . A modular system having a modular skid assembly for a portable toilet, comprising:
 a skid base having a first side and an opposed second side and a coupling region defined by the skid base near the second side;   at least one wall extending away from the first side;   a ground engaging portion configured to be coupled to the second side including at least one of:
 a skid runner assembly, or 
 a foot; and 
   a coupling member configured to extend through the at least one of the skid runner assembly or the foot and engage the skid base at the coupling region;   wherein the coupling member is configured to couple together all of the skid base and the ground engaging portion.   
     
     
         15 . The modular system of  claim 14 , wherein the skid runner assembly includes a skid runner and a skid runner cover. 
     
     
         16 . The modular system of  claim 15 , wherein the skid base includes a plurality of skid bases;
 wherein the skid runner includes a plurality of skid runners;   wherein the skid runner cover includes a plurality of skid runner covers;   wherein the foot includes a plurality of feet;   wherein a single one of the plurality of skid bases, the plurality of skid runners, the plurality of skid runner covers, or the plurality of feet is configured to next with another one of the plurality of skid bases, the plurality of skid runners, the plurality of skid runner covers, or the plurality of feet.   
     
     
         17 . The modular system of  claim 14 , wherein each of the ground engaging portion is configured to be removably attached to the skid base. 
     
     
         18 . A method for a modular system having a modular skid assembly for a portable toilet, the method comprising:
 providing a skid base having a first side and an opposed second side and a coupling region defined by the skid base near the second side;   providing a ground engaging portion configured to be coupled to the second side including at least one of a skid runner assembly or a foot; and   providing a coupling member configured to extend through the at least one of the skid runner assembly or the foot and engage the skid base at the coupling region; and   providing the ground engaging portion with a passage such that the provided coupling portion is operable to couple together all of the skid base and the ground engaging portion.   
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, further comprising:
 coupling the ground engaging portion to the skid base.   
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 19 , further comprising:
 providing at least one wall extending away from the first side.   
     
     
         21 . The method of  claim 20 , further comprising:
 coupling the at least one wall to the skid base.
